Web12 apr. 2024 · How do you not overcook a thin chicken breast? Master cooking thin chicken easily! Simply use a thermometer to monitor the internal temperature of your poultry and remove from heat at 155° F. Let it rest for 55 seconds before serving, so you can achieve juicy tenderness without overcooking.
